Stripe Integration with Salesforce

  1. Manage customers.
  2. Manage their payment methods and also save the primary payment source.
  3. Initiate transaction from Salesforce.
  4. Create a subscription model for users by scheduling subscription with auto pay.
  5. Manage Invoices.
  1. Once you have the key you can store it in your environment(I used a custom metadata to store it)
  2. Creating a screen for the inputs required for the integration, which will be calling the Helper for creating the customer, payment method and initiates the payments. I have shared the code which uses a Stripe helper to create the request and call Stripe API for customers, payment methods and then to initiate the payments.

--

--

Get the Medium app

A button that says 'Download on the App Store', and if clicked it will lead you to the iOS App store
A button that says 'Get it on, Google Play', and if clicked it will lead you to the Google Play store